1Combine the ground beef, onion, garlic, parsley, and spices in a bowl. Spread a thin, even layer of the raw meat mixture over each tortilla, roll them up tightly, and slice into 1 ½-inch pieces.
2Insert a wooden skewer through the center of each piece to hold its shape, place cut-side up on a parchment-lined tray, and brush with olive oil.
3Bake at 200°C for 25–30 minutes until the meat is cooked and the edges are crispy.
4Whisk the Greek yogurt, garlic, and salt until smooth.
5Melt the butter in a small saucepan, stir in the paprika, smoked paprika, and chili flakes, then remove from heat.
6Spread the cool garlic yogurt across a serving platter, arrange the hot kebab rolls on top, and drizzle with the warm paprika butter sauce.
